Looking for new case studies

Why not tell us about how your school is developing enterprise education within subjects by offering a case study for possible inclusion on this website. They can be sent by post or as an e-mail attachment – contact details are provided at the bottom of the page. The case studies already included on this website will provide a guide. Each one should be about 800 words in length and include the following information

  • Curricular aim
  • Context
  • Description of activity
  • Learning outcomes for enterprise education
  • Possible ways the activity could be developed (optional)
  • School contact details
  • Named school contact

Photographs that illustrate the case study are welcome. The best pictorial material will show pupils involved in activity, rather than posed group shots. They can be sent electronically (maximum 1Mb) or by post to
